Bruschetta is a classic Italian appetizer that is easy to make at home. Toasted bread is topped with a mixture of juicy tomatoes, garlic, Parmesan cheese, fresh basil, and balsamic vinegar.
Ingredients
- 1 loaf French bread , cut into ¼-inch slices
- 1 t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
- 8 romas (plum) tomatoes , diced
- 0.33 cups chopped fresh basil
- 1 ounce Parmesan cheese , freshly grated
- 2 cloves garlic , minced
- 1 tablespoon good quality balsamic vinegar
- 2 teaspoons extra-virgin olive oil
- 0.25 teaspoons kosher salt
- 0.25 teaspoons freshly ground black pepper
Instructions
-
1
Gather all ingredients.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
-
2
Brush bread slices on both sides lightly with 1 tablespoon oil and place on large baking sheet. Toast bread until golden, about 5 to 10 minutes, turning halfway through.
-
3
Meanwhile, toss together tomatoes, basil, Parmesan cheese, and garlic in a bowl.
-
4
Mix in balsamic vinegar, 2 teaspoons olive oil, kosher salt, and pepper.
-
5
Spoon tomato mixture onto toasted bread slices.
-
6
Serve immediately and enjoy!
